City and county officials in Yuba County are responding to recent citations centered around the fatal shooting of Marysville Police Department Officer Osmar Rodarte earlier this year.
The city of Marysville is facing more than $150,000 in citations from Cal/OSHA tied to the death of Officer Osmar Rodarte, who was killed in the line of duty earlier this year.
Cal/OSHA cited Marysville PD, saying Officer Osmar Rodarte's body armor wasn't long enough to protect his abdomen and there was insufficient PPE training.
